Whanganui iwi keen to progress settlement

7:03 pm on 24 April 2013

The Whanganui River Maori Trust Board is urging iwi members to give their input to move ahead to the Deed of Settlement stage in its Treaty negotiations with the Crown.

In August last year, an interim agreement (Tutohu Whakatupua) was signed with the Crown setting out the parameters of an unprecedented legal status to be created for the river, called Te Awa Tupua status.

The trust board says getting to the next stage is reliant on gaining the approval of iwi over April and May for Whanganui River Treaty negotiators to approach the final settlement stage.

The board is running a number of hui throughout the country to get feedback from iwi.
